Beihai Wetland In Tengchong
Beihai
Wetland, 12.5 kilometers northwest of Tengchong County, is one of the
first 33 national preserved wetlands as well as the only one nation-level wetland
in Yunnan Province. The reserve covers 16.3 square kilometers, with Beihai Lake
taking up 0.46 square kilometers. Beihai Wetland Reserve is surrounded by hills
and is categorized into the eco system of plateau volcanic barrier lake. It exhibits
a broad bio-diversity with robust vitality. Entering the wetland, one will for sure
experience the gorgeousness and mystical essence of the nature.
